In the past I've had the Nook Color and the Nook Tablet, and rooted both of them. They both work great as tablets once they're rooted, but the stock reader tends to lose functionality. Both times I had to load a 3rd party ereader app from an app store to get the reading experience back to a good level.
The stock nook app and most of the 3rd party apps do a great job with resizing fonts in epubs. I've only read a couple of PDFs on a nook, and don't remember if that was user friendly or not.
For info on rooting the newest non-eink nooks, try XDA: http://forum.xda-developers.com/forumdisplay.php?f=2034
There's bound to be some reviews of PDF reading on nooks on the B&N forums: http://bookclubs.barnesandnoble.com/t5/NOOK-Central/ct-p/NOOKCentral
I can tell you that a regular tablet, or a rooted nook, is more likely to give you a good reading experience for PDFs, just because you'll have so many PDF reading applications to choose from.
